What Startups and Key Investors in Thailand Should Know about Alternative Debt Financing

With digital technology improving and the pandemic recovery already underway, Thailand’s business world is experiencing a new wave of ambitious startups. In order to succeed in this highly competitive environment, startups require adequate funding from key investors, venture capitalists and angel investors. In such a crowded environment, however, raising money is no easy task. Attracting the attention of international investors can be difficult, while funding via IPO takes a considerable amount of time and requires jumping a number of legal hurdles. Fortunately, there are simpler options – and this is where alternative debt financing comes in.
